Materials for Pet-Friendly Walls
- Washable Paints: Use paints labeled as washable or scrubbable for easy stain removal.
- Tile or Backsplash: Installing tiles in areas prone to messes makes cleaning simple.
- Vinyl Wall Coverings: These are durable and wipeable, ideal for high-traffic areas.
- Wall Panels: Consider installing plastic or acrylic panels for maximum protection.
Tips for Maintaining Easy-Clean Walls
Regular maintenance and smart choices can keep your walls looking new. Here are some helpful tips:
- Clean spills immediately: Prompt cleaning prevents stains from setting.
- Use gentle cleaning solutions: Mild soap and water are usually sufficient.
- Avoid harsh abrasives: They can damage wall surfaces and make cleaning harder.
- Train your pets: Providing designated scratching posts or training can reduce wall damage.
Additional Protective Measures
Beyond choosing the right materials, consider these additional measures:
- Use wall decals or art: They can cover imperfections and add decorative flair.
- Apply protective films: Clear films can shield walls from scratches and stains.
- Designate pet zones: Creating specific areas for pets can minimize wall contact.
